Visualizzazione risultati 1 fino 3 di 3

Discussione: dominio di terzo livello

  1. #1
    tiberistefano non è connesso Utente
    Data registrazione
    28-01-2011
    Messaggi
    125

    Predefinito dominio di terzo livello

    Salve,
    ho attivato su altervista il dominio di terzo livello (esempio pagina.miodominio.altervista.org)

    Mi ha generato un file php con il seguente codice:
    Codice PHP:
    <?php /* AVSBDMNG */

    include "/membri/.dummy/subdomains.php";

    switch(@
    GetSubdomain("tiberistefano", $_SERVER['HTTP_HOST'])) {
    case
    "curriculum": Header("Location: /1.htm"); break;
    default:
    Header("Location: /main.html");
    }
    ?>
    Volevo sapere se e' possibile gestire la radice del terzo livello con una pagina, mentre le altre pagine non definite (default) vanno a cadere su una pagina "lavori in corso" (esempio miodominio.atervista.org punta a main.html, mentre tutte le combinazioni pagine.miodominio.atervista.org vanno su lavori.html)
    In poche parole volevo sapere sul sorgente qua sopra come fare il case della radice del mio account.
    Ultima modifica di musicanapoli : 22-03-2011 alle ore 21.22.58 Motivo: Codice racchiuso tra i tags

  2. #2
    Guest

    Predefinito

    Allora penso di aver capito in pratica vuoi che al click su dominio.altervista.org vai a index.html mentre se clicchi su giochi.dominio.altervista.org vai su lavori.html
    In pratica devi modificare il dominio cioè puntandolo al file html o php a cui vuoi uno venga portato al click. In gestione domini trovi tutto, ti basta modificare il campo dove c'è la destinazione

  3. #3
    tiberistefano non è connesso Utente
    Data registrazione
    28-01-2011
    Messaggi
    125

    Predefinito

    Si, infatti ho creato da lì lo script, ma in questo modo posso controllare le varie pagine (giochi.dominio.altervista.org), ma non la radice, infatti sull'esempio che ho riportato e che ho creato in gestione domini, viene inserito sotto l'istruzione default.
    È possibile controllare la radice (dominio.altervista.org) direttamente dall'istruzione case ed eventualmente con quale comando?

    ---

    Citazione Originalmente inviato da gamecity Visualizza messaggio
    Allora penso di aver capito in pratica vuoi che al click su dominio.altervista.org vai a index.html mentre se clicchi su giochi.dominio.altervista.org vai su lavori.html
    In pratica devi modificare il dominio cioè puntandolo al file html o php a cui vuoi uno venga portato al click. In gestione domini trovi tutto, ti basta modificare il campo dove c'è la destinazione
    Si, solo che vorrei aggiungere una riga "case" che intercetti la "radice tiberistefano.altervista.org". Come devo costruire l'istruzione

    ---------

    Ciao, se vado su gestisci domini e configuro il dominio di terzo livello e la pagina di default ("*"), poi non riesco a selezionare piu' una pagina differente per il mio dominio principale.

    Esempio: con il codice seguente

    Codice PHP:
    <?php /* AVSBDMNG */
    include "/membri/.dummy/subdomains.php";
    switch(@
    GetSubdomain("tiberistefano", $_SERVER['HTTP_HOST'])) {
    case
    "curriculum": Header("Location: /1.htm"); break;
    case
    "guestbook": Header("Location: /guestbook.php"); break;
    default:
    Header("Location: /lavori_in_corso.html");
    }
    ?>
    Riesco ad intercettare i domini ti 3 livello "curriculum" e "guestbook", in caso di altro dominio non configurato rimando le pagine a lavori_in_corso.html, ma non posso importare la pagina per http://tiberistefano.altervista.org

    Diversamente se faccio questa modifica al sorgente

    Codice PHP:
    switch(@GetSubdomain("tiberistefano", $_SERVER['HTTP_HOST'])) {
    case
    "curriculum": Header("Location: /1.htm"); break;
    case
    "guestbook": Header("Location: /guestbook.php"); break;
    default:
    Header("Location: /main.html");
    Posso vedere correttamente http://tiberistefano.altervista.org, ma qualsiasi dominio di 3 livello non configurato mi riporta a http://tiberistefano.altervista.org e non alla pagina lavori_in_corso.html

    Come posso modificare il sorgente per visualizzare i se guenti domini
    main.html http://tiberistefano.altervista.org
    1.htm http://curriculum.tiberistefano.altervista.org
    guestbook.php http://guestbook.tiberistefano.altervista.org
    lavori.html tutto il resto

    Mi aiutate per favore?
    Ultima modifica di karl94 : 18-06-2011 alle ore 10.14.01 Motivo: Formattazione del codice

Regole di scrittura

  • Non puoi creare nuove discussioni
  • Non puoi rispondere ai messaggi
  • Non puoi inserire allegati.
  • Non puoi modificare i tuoi messaggi
  •